Installation. First, create a directory for your project to live and start a Node project. I'm calling it webpack-tutorial. mkdir webpack-tutorial cd webpack-tutorial npm init -y # creates a default package.json. To begin, install webpack and webpack-cli. These are the core technologies for getting set up.

Webpack will generate the files and put them in the /dist folder for you, but it doesn't keep track of which files are actually in use by your project. In general it's good practice to clean the /dist folder before each build, so that only used files will be generated. Let's take care of that with output.clean option. Inside the 'dist' folder, where webpack outputs the app.bundle.js file, add a file 'index.html' with the required script tag, as shown below: Add below code to the above created index.html. Setup React. - Setup folder with npm and git. - Create HTML and Javascript (React) file. - Let's write some code. Setup webpack. - Install webpack. - Add configuration file. - Define entry point. Thanks! I figured it out and here is the solution: output: { path: path.resolve (__dirname, '../dist'), // this is the output directory, everything will be placed under here filename: 'js/bundle.js', // move the bundle.js file under the js/ folder, the dir structure will be like this /dist/js/bundle.js } To move the css file under dist/css/:. . 5. Now when you run npm start again, the CopyWebpackPlugin will copy all the files in src/images to 'images' folder inside our output 'dist' folder. When you open/refresh the index.html in. 2 days ago · The minimum requirement for the output property in your webpack configuration is to set its value to an object and provide an output.filename to use for the output file(s): webpack.config.js. module. exports = {output: {filename: 'bundle.js',},}; This configuration would output a single bundle.js file into the dist directory. Multiple Entry Points. 2018. 1. 16. · Initial Dependencies. Let us start by creating our directory and package.json. In your terminal type the following: mkdir webpack-for-react && cd $_ yarn init -y. This first command will create our directory and move into it,. Webpack configs allow you to configure and extend Webpack's basic functionality. A Webpack config is a JavaScript object that configures one of Webpack's options.Most projects define their Webpack config in a top-level webpack.config.js file, although you can also pass the config as a parameter to Webpack's Node.js API.. To understand Webpack configs, you need to understand what Webpack does. Free texture packer also released as webpack plugin.Supported multisources, hot reload, file system realtime watching. Installation: $ npm install webpack-free-tex-packer. Basic usage (webpack.config.js):. scripts": { "build": "NODE_ENV=production webpack--config ./webpack.production.config.js" }, now you have to run the following command to initiate the build. npm run build As per my production build configuration webpack will build the source to ./dist directory. I analyzed the dist output folder and everything seems to be fine. But as I said I can. Webpack is a module bundler, but you can also use it running tasks as well. Webpack relies on a dependency graph underneath. Webpack traverses through the source to construct the graph, and it uses this information and configuration to generate bundles. Essentially, every file emitted to your output.path directory will be referenced from the output.publicPath location. This includes child chunks (created via code splitting) and any other assets (e.g. images, fonts, etc.) that are a part of your dependency graph. Environment Based. Using the entry in the webpack config and mapping every entry to an output chunk using the output property. Webpack takes the entries and bundles them to their own files according to the output definition: call the bundles according to the entry name and put them all in the dist folder.. How to generate an HTML output for every entry with HTMLWebpackPlugin?. Install tailwindcss with webpack via npm In order to use npm you gotta have node and npm installed in your machine. First thing we need is to create a package.json file to do that open terminal and type npm init -y this command will create a package.json file for you then in your terminal again type these commands to install the packages needed. Manage assets and static files with Angular CLI One of the easiest way to build Angular applicationns is through Angular CLI. Using the ng serve command will build and serve the whole application or we can use ng build to output the app into the outputDir folder , but there might be occasions where we need to serve files which aren’t part of the Angular process, like. . this is why we replace the file name, "index.js", with a string */ const entry = path.replace('/index.js', '') /** * here we start building our object by placing the "entry" variable from * the previous line as a key and the entire path including the file name * as the value */ acc[entry] = path return acc }, {}), /** * the "output". 5. Now when you run npm start again, the CopyWebpackPlugin will copy all the files in src/images to 'images' folder inside our output 'dist' folder. When you open/refresh the index.html in. Requiring assets using the file-loader module is the way webpack is intended to ... Cheat sheet; Contact; How to copy static files to build directory with Webpack? Requiring assets using the file-loader module is ... The file- or url-loader for instance take the referenced file, put it into webpack's output folder (which should be. In webpack.config.js we're exporting a configuration object, which specifies the entry point, the mode webpack should run in (more on that later), and the output location of the bundle. Run. 2015. 6. 24. · I need to create multi output folder structure similar to the following screenshoot: Into the "/dist/" I would like to create three folders with images folder, css folder, js folder. My webpack.config.js looks something like this: var path = require ("path"); const webpack = require. In webpack.config.js we're exporting a configuration object, which specifies the entry point, the mode webpack should run in (more on that later), and the output location of the bundle. Run. 2 days ago · copy-webpack-plugin is not designed to copy files generated from the build process; rather, it is to copy files that already exist in the source tree, as part of the build process. Note. If you want webpack-dev-server to write files to the output directory during development, you can force it with the writeToDisk option or the write-file. Webpack creates bundle file and store it in a distribution folder. The default distribution folder is /dist folder. If each bundle is created with different file names, the distribution folder will be crowded with previous version of bundle files. Here is a webpack configuration that creates output file with the hash value. Explanation: In the root create a folder with two files: webpack .config.dev.js ===> For DEV vesion, that looks something like this: const webpack = require ( 'webpack' ), path = require ('path ... Webpack output folder buffalo airport departures tomorrow. gain and. Webpack will first try to parse the referenced file as JavaScript (because that's the default). Of course, that will fail. That's why you need to specify a loader for that file type. The babel-loader runs the TypeScript file through the Javascript conversion as we manually did in the previous section. -filename: "main.js" = This section tells Webpack that after the babel-loader has successfully run, place the output file in the dist folder as a file called main.js. Webpack is a module bundler so you could import or require. 3)Cleaning output folder, before build: As it can be observed, every time a new build is created, the output folder gets more crowded. The only solution here is to empty the folder before the build script is run. The best way to do this by automating the process, and we have a plugin to help do that "clean-webpack-plugin". 2017. 8. 19. · output.libraryExport. string or string[] (since webpack 3.0.0). Default: _entry_return_ Configure which module or modules will be exposed via the libraryTarget.. The default value _entry_return_ is the namespace or default module returned by your entry file.. The examples below demonstrate the effect of this config when using libraryTarget: "var", but any target may. 2022. 3. 8. · Webpack also needs to give proper file names to the bundle file to manage caching. Both these functionalities can be managed using output configuration. Default value of output configuration is ./dist/main.js. Setting output. If we want to store our bundle file as jam.js under jim folder, we need to add the output config to webpack.config.js as. Setup React. - Setup folder with npm and git. - Create HTML and Javascript (React) file. - Let's write some code. Setup webpack. - Install webpack. - Add configuration file. - Define entry point. Explanation: In the root create a folder with two files: webpack .config.dev.js ===> For DEV vesion, that looks something like this: const webpack = require ( 'webpack' ), path = require ('path ... Webpack output folder buffalo airport departures tomorrow. gain and. 2019. 9. 1. · The idea behind creating dynamic entry and output paths with Webpack might seem confusing. When I was trying to figure out the situation and began to ask around, ... /** * The Path API will be used to get the absolute path. The bulk of my misunderstanding came from the differences between path and publicPath in webpack. path represents the absolute path for webpack file output in the file system. In other words: path is the physical location on disk where webpack will write the bundled files. publicPath represents the path from which bundled files should be. this is why we replace the file name, "index.js", with a string */ const entry = path.replace('/index.js', '') /** * here we start building our object by placing the "entry" variable from * the previous line as a key and the entire path including the file name * as the value */ acc[entry] = path return acc }, {}), /** * the "output". Configure file name and output path of webpack file-loader. So far we have used the most basic configuration of file-loader you can possibly make. This is fine for most cases. However, there are some configurations you can make. ... We can change both the file name of the processed files and the output folder. We do that in an options section. My webpack entry names are perfectly matched with folder names under src/pages folder, so I can use a custom function to get the correct entry name based on relative path: // Use this to make file-loader output to the correct target folder based on entry name. If you can live with multiple output paths having the same level of depth and folder structure there is a way to do this in webpack 2 (have yet to test with webpack 1.x) Basically you don't follow the doc rules and you provide a path for the filename. 2021. 8. 13. · Goal 2 is to allow updates to public/assets/, generated by a webpack process running on the local filesystem, to be captured and piped into the container. The intention is for our front-end engineers to run webpack locally, but to allow their compiled local output to be served by the running docker container. It's a standard Webpack configuration, but there are a couple of things to keep in mind: output. We tell Webpack we are bundling a library by setting the library attribute. The value is the name of the library. libraryTarget and umdNamedDefine tell Webpack to create a UMD module and to name it with the name of the lib we just set. extensions. entity 303 vs nullsims 4 non binary ccturari ebe awon agbaorks codex 9th edition pdfspringfield armory model 1911 a1egg ns emulatoranime one piece parondesi adult pussy drillednormal breast development and changes vpower777 appartland ukpfas water filter under sinkpython base64 to stringcruise companions seniorsbuff tracker weak aurasoulshatters linkmossberg 935 pistol grip stock8x8x16 treated post price 4s2p battery configurationworlds biggest boobs nudeeve regionsbecky acre homestead ageplaster color paintcan dot drug test detect synthetic urineminimum operations to make array goodtiktok tools free followerscarly cracked apk full write a program that accepts 5 integers and computes them for the rangemensahe ng maikling kwentovoice of god in hebrewcarnes premium a domiciliodpf deaktivieren vcdshylo corn runnershi3731v110naphtha and silicone waterproofingmetroliner x plane 11 scottish government pay grades 2021used rotary table for milling machineis ac600 good for gaming1955 greyhound bus for salehelluva boss octavia x humancgnat tmobileexcel construction owneryeti rambler half gallon jugblender import geometry nodes worldbox texture packyoung coconut for saleikea lagan dishwasher not drainingsims 4 asian nose presetuyghur genocide death toll 2022scott stamp catalog 2022 pdf free downloaddns conditional forwarding for single hostcopper scrap auction2m 70cm directional antenna orcad downloadt slot sim racing rigsubaru short block replacementlywsd03mmc firmware updatehow to clean a stone pipemql5 moving average crossover codeazgaar map download72 chevelle fender installfortigate slow web browsing crack house synonymgba music ripper not sappyreckitt benckiser brandstanya youtubeshradhanjali in marathishortening thunderheaderbolton radrover controller settingslufkin daily news arrestselectric moped with pedals for sale uk eazybi roadmaperectile dysfunction secondary to ptsd ratingjoleen diazrussian soldier castrates ukrainianwhich storage services can be protected by using microsoft defender for cloudfiredancer twitchshort term rental agreementtypeorm foreign key namedaiwa revros lt spinning reel 50mhz halo antenna2012 chevy traverse fuel pressure regulatorbest tube preamp ever madedrag queen costume designerford 555 backhoe salvage partsfree interactive notebook printables pdflowrider trucks for sale near moscow oblastunlockprivate instagram appazur lane gear lab tier list 2022